概括
小鼠的杏仁体神经元通过嗅觉处理社会支配的线索. 特定的神经元组对主导与附属的嗅觉信号的反应不同,揭示了社会行为的神经机制.

背景情况:
- 杏仁体是处理社会线索的关键大脑区域.
- 杏仁体内的神经元群体在解释社会信号方面具有专门的作用.
研究的目的:
- 描述小鼠杏仁体中神经元对与社会支配相关的嗅觉线索的反应.
- 确定特定的神经元群体和参与处理社会层次信息的分子机制.
主要方法:
- 单核RNA测序 (snRNA-seq) 用于分析单个杏仁体神经元中的基因表达.
- 鼠被暴露在与社会支配和服从相关的嗅觉线索中.
主要成果:
- 杏仁体中的明显的谷氨酸和GABAergic神经元集群对主导和附属的嗅觉线索表现出不同的反应.
- 在中枢杏仁体 (MeA) 中表达质神经元的Slc17a7 (VGLUT1) 和Slc17a6 (VGLUT2) 与分别处理主导和服从有关.
- 一个具有高多巴胺受体2 (Drd2) 表达的GABAergic集群对主导线索做出了反应,这表明它在威胁检测中发挥了作用.
结论:
- 这项研究揭示了杏仁体中特定的神经元群体和分子通路,它们介导着处理社会支配的嗅觉信号.
- 这些发现增强了对社会行为的神经基础和层次识别的理解.

The amygdala is a small, almond-shaped structure responsible for processing and storing memories, particularly those linked to emotions like fear and stress. It plays an essential role in the brain's response to emotionally significant events and often enhances memory formation by triggering stress hormone release. The amygdala is vital for encoding and retrieving memories associated with fear or stress, a process that is adaptive by helping organisms avoid dangerous situations.

The limbic system, often called the "emotional brain," is a complex set of structures located deep within the brain. The intricate network of the limbic system supports a wide range of psychological functions, from emotional regulation to memory formation and sensory processing.
